The Crow’s exuberant bubble was burst slightly as Royston Town surrendered their 8 match league winning run far too easily to an ordinary Godalming Town side who themselves had not won in the league since 5th September.

The match was a dour affair demonstrating few engineered chances by both sides and the Crows’ momentum was seriously hampered as early as the 15th minute when Royston’s influential captain Scott Bridges received a straight red card for a lunging challenge that was deemed sufficiently reckless and dangerous.

Sloppy, careless and blunt team play from the visitors posed no problem for their unambitious hosts and the first half was understandably score-less.

The second half was more of the same as Royston created no real impetus and Steve Castle’s efforts to inject some change with introduction of his substitutes never really had any affect.

This uninspiring game looked nothing but a goalless draw until the 83rd minute when Gus Scott-Morriss’ clumsy challenge in the penalty area was punished with a spot kick that G’s striker Darren Wheeler slotted in low under the diving Ron Yates. 1-0.

Royston’s dreadful afternoon was made worse as Kaan Fehmi was also shown a straight red card for an altercation with Godalming’s Liam Roberts, who was also dismissed for violent behaviour.

It was an extremely disappointing day for the promotion seeking Crows and they will certainly need to re-group quickly to prepare for the significant challenges to come.
